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48618053116 165 490948
63975283 44024984
63975283 44024984
182328 628661154 96308 88376441696
All about undefined
Interested in learning more?
63975283 44024984
182328 628661154 96308 88376441696
See more
70389101 990 48
22 1984000324 2120398
See more
25875959264 19292253663 0321954333
074 1491978195 092
See more